    Reubin O'Donovan Askew (September 11, 1928 – March 13, 2014) was an American politician, who served as the 37th governor of Florida from 1971 to 1979. A member of the Democratic Party, he served as the 7th U.S. Trade representative from 1979 to 1980 under President Jimmy Carter.

  6. Reubin O'Donovan Askew. (1928–2014) Thirty-seventh governor. January 5, 1971 to January 2, 1979. Oil on canvas, C.J. Fox, 1979. Born in Muskogee, Oklahoma, Reubin Askew moved with his family to Pensacola in 1937. He served in a U.S. Army paratrooper unit in the late 1940s and later served in the U.S. Air Force during the Korean War.
